Abstract:
A multilayer structure and a method for forming a multilayer structure, the multilayer structure includes: (A) a first polyolefin layer; (B) a styrene polymer layer; (C) a second polyolefin layer; and (D) at least one tie-layer comprising a tie-layer composition. The tie-layer composition includes: (1) 25 to 75 wt. %, based upon the total weight of the tie-layer composition, of a first copolymer, wherein the first copolymer comprises ethylene derived units and units derived from a C4-8 α-olefin; (2) 5 to 25 wt. %, based upon the total weight of the tie-layer composition, of a polyethylene resin grafted with an ethylenically unsaturated carboxylic acid or acid derivative; (3) 20 to 50 wt. %, based upon the total weight of the tie-layer composition, of a triblock copolymer composition; and (4) optionally, 0.001 to 20 wt. %, based upon the total weight of the tie-layer composition, of a low density polyethylene.

Abstract:
A lubricant composition is described. The novel lubricant composition has superior thermal stability, and can reduce the need to replenish the lubricant. The lubricant composition includes at least a soap component, a thickener component, an oil component, and a spherical polyolefin component (optionally Microthene). The spherical polyolefin component includes polyolefin microparticles.

Abstract:
A polyolefin-based composition made from or containing (A) a first polymer composition made from or containing a polyolefin grafted with an unsaturated monomer, (B) a second polymer composition made from or containing a polyethylene, and (C) a third polymer composition made from or containing (i) a first polyisobutylene and (ii) a second polyisobutylene. The first polyisobutylene has a Viscosity Average Molecular Weight (VAMW1), and the second polyisobutylene has a Viscosity Average Molecular Weight (VAMW2), wherein VAMW1≠VAMW2. The polyolefin-based composition is useful as an adhesives or a tie-layer adhesive composition for multi-layered structures. In particular, the composition is useful as an adhesive to bind a metal layer to a dissimilar substrate.

Abstract:
The present disclosure provides a polyolefin-based composition, suitable for use as a tie-layer adhesive composition, and a process for making the polyolefin-based composition. The polyolefin-based composition is made from and/or contains a grafted polyolefin copolymer composition, a base resin composition, and optionally, an additives composition. The grafted polyolefin copolymer composition is made from and/or contains a grafted polyolefin composition, an olefin elastomer composition, and a long-chain branched polyolefin composition. The grafted polyolefin is coupled to the olefin elastomer and the long-chain branched polyolefin.
